2What you'd actually use

The tools this job runs on, and how well you'd need to know each one.

Splunk (or similar SIEM)Intermediate

Running pre-built dashboards and basic search queries to investigate security alerts. You'll be triaging alerts based on established runbooks and performing initial log searches with guidance.

Tenable.sc (Nessus) or Qualys VMDRBasic

Executing pre-configured vulnerability scans and generating standard reports. You'll help assign patching tickets to system owners based on these scan results.

CrowdStrike Falcon (or similar EDR)Intermediate

Monitoring the EDR console for alerts and investigating low-complexity alerts (e.g., known malware signatures). You might follow a playbook to isolate a host from the network.

Creating, updating, and closing incident tickets. You'll ensure all required evidence and logs are attached and follow standardised incident response checklists.

MISP (or similar Threat Intelligence Platform)Basic

Consuming threat intelligence feeds and searching the platform for specific indicators (IPs, domains, hashes) related to an active investigation.

3What you get to decide, and how that grows

Power in a job isn't your title. It's what you're allowed to decide. Here's how it grows as you move up.

The choiceComing inWhere you are nowThe step above
Alert Triage & ClassificationFollow runbooks to classify alerts as true positive, false positive, or benign. Escalate anything beyond clear false positives.Independently classify most routine alerts. Decide on initial containment actions for low-severity incidents.Make final classification decisions for complex alerts. Authorise containment and eradication actions for most incidents. Tune detection rules to reduce false positives.
Incident EscalationEscalate all confirmed incidents and any ambiguous alerts to a senior analyst or supervisor immediately.Escalate medium-to-high severity incidents. Can decide not to escalate if incident is low-severity and contained.Determine escalation path for all incidents, including executive-level notifications. Can de-escalate incidents if appropriate.
Tool Configuration & TuningNone. You'll use tools as configured.Propose minor adjustments to dashboards or alert thresholds for review.Design and implement new correlation rules, dashboards, and detection logic within SIEM/EDR platforms.

4How you'll be judged

The scoreboard, honestly: the hard targets, how often each one is actually looked at, and the quiet human signals that never make it onto a dashboard.

Mean Time to Acknowledge (MTTA) Critical Alerts
How quickly you pick up and start investigating a high-severity security alert after it's generated.
Target · < 15 minutes

If a critical alert pops up at 10:00, you should have acknowledged it and started the initial triage by 10:14 at the latest. We'll track this automatically in our incident management system.

Triage Accuracy Rate
The percentage of alerts you handle that are correctly classified (e.g., genuine threat vs. false positive) before escalating them.
Target · > 90% accuracy

Out of 100 alerts you triage, if 92 are correctly identified as either a true positive or a legitimate false positive, your accuracy is 92%. We're looking for you to get this right most of the time, especially with guidance.

Alert Processing Volume
The number of security alerts you manage, investigate, and close (or escalate) within a typical shift.
Target · 20-30 alerts per shift (after initial ramp-up)

Once you're up to speed, we'd expect you to get through roughly 25 alerts in a day, completing the initial investigation for each. This number can vary, of course, depending on the complexity of the alerts.

Documentation Completeness
Making sure all your incident tickets and investigation notes are filled out properly, with all the necessary details and evidence.
Target · 95% complete entries

Every time you close or escalate a ticket, it needs to have the full timeline, all relevant IOCs, and a clear summary of your actions. Missing details like a timestamp or a screenshot would count against this.

Adherence to Playbooks & Runbooks
How consistently and accurately you follow the step-by-step guides for handling different types of security incidents.
  • Your supervisor will review your incident tickets and investigation notes. They'll look for evidence that you've followed every step in the relevant runbook, without skipping crucial checks. We'll also expect you to ask questions if a runbook isn't clear, rather than guessing.
Proactive Learning & Curiosity
Your willingness to learn new tools, understand new threats, and ask 'why' something happened, rather than just closing an alert.
  • You'll be asking thoughtful questions during daily stand-ups and one-on-ones. You might be seen reading up on new CVEs in your downtime, or experimenting with a new feature in Splunk. You'll also actively seek feedback and apply it to your work, showing you're taking ownership of your development.
Team Collaboration & Communication
How well you work with the rest of the security team and other IT colleagues, sharing information and asking for help when needed.
  • Your colleagues will tell us you're easy to work with and that you communicate clearly when escalating an incident or asking for help. You'll actively participate in team discussions and contribute to knowledge sharing sessions. We'll also notice you're not afraid to put your hand up if you're stuck.

What frustrates people
  • **Alert Fatigue:** You'll probably feel like you're drowning in thousands of low-fidelity alerts from our SIEM, especially when it's not perfectly tuned. It's easy to miss the one critical alert when you're sifting through so much noise.
  • **The Patching War (Entry-Level Edition):** You'll identify a critical vulnerability in a system, but then it'll take weeks of chasing the system owner to get it patched. You'll feel like you're carrying the risk, but can't directly fix it.
  • **Shadow IT Surprises:** You might stumble upon a developer who's spun up a public-facing cloud service with sensitive data, completely bypassing all our security reviews. It's frustrating to find these after the fact.
  • **The Inevitable User Error:** We can put a billion pounds worth of security tech in place, but it can all be undone by one person clicking a dodgy link in a phishing email. It's a constant battle against human nature.
What this role does not give you
  • **High-level strategic decision-making:** At this level, you're executing, not defining the overall security strategy. That comes later.
  • **Full autonomy on complex incidents:** You'll always be working under guidance for anything beyond routine, low-severity incidents.
  • **Direct management of a team:** This role is about individual contribution and learning, not leading others yet.

7What you need before you start

Not a wish list. The things you would be expected to already have.

  • A genuine, demonstrable interest in cyber security. Maybe you've tinkered with Linux, built a home lab, or completed some online security courses (e.g., TryHackMe, Hack The Box).
  • Basic IT literacy: You should be comfortable with Windows and Linux operating systems, command lines, and general computer troubleshooting.
  • An understanding of fundamental networking concepts (TCP/IP, DNS, HTTP).
  • Strong problem-solving skills and a methodical approach to tasks.
  • Excellent written and verbal communication skills – you'll be documenting a lot and talking to the team.

8What to practise next

Where the job is going, and what to do about it starting this week.

Basic Scripting for Automation (Python/PowerShell)

Many repetitive security tasks, like gathering data from multiple sources or enriching alerts, can be automated with simple scripts. Being able to write these will save you huge amounts of time and make your work more efficient. It's about working smarter, not harder.

Variables and Data Types · Conditional Logic (if/else) · Loops (for/while) · API Interaction (basic)

  • This month: Complete an online 'Python for Beginners' course, focusing on basic scripting.
  • Month 2: Write a simple Python script to parse a CSV file of IOCs.
  • Month 3: Work with a senior analyst to identify one small, repetitive task that could be automated with a script.
  • Month 4: Try to write a basic script that queries a security tool's API for specific information.

Quick win: Write a simple script to rename a batch of files or to automatically copy certain log entries to a new file. It's a small start, but builds confidence.

Cloud Security Fundamentals (AWS/Azure)

More and more of our infrastructure is moving to the cloud. Understanding how security works in AWS or Azure – the shared responsibility model, common services, and cloud-specific attack vectors – will be absolutely critical for investigating incidents in these environments.

Shared Responsibility Model · Identity and Access Management (IAM) · Cloud Logging and Monitoring · Common Cloud Services

  • This month: Complete an introductory course on AWS or Azure fundamentals, focusing on security concepts.
  • Month 2: Read up on common cloud misconfigurations that lead to security incidents.
  • Month 3: Ask to shadow a senior analyst during a cloud-related security investigation.
  • Month 4: Try to set up a free-tier AWS/Azure account and explore the security settings.

Quick win: Familiarise yourself with the basic terminology for cloud services (e.g., 'S3 bucket', 'EC2 instance', 'Azure VM'). It'll help you understand conversations.

How you actually get there, here

How you become one varies far more by country than what one does. This is the UK route. Most people take one of these ways in; the right one depends on where you're starting from.

  1. 1

    IT Helpdesk / Technical Support

    1-2 years

    Skills to master

    • Troubleshooting, understanding user behaviour, basic network diagnostics, customer service, ticket management.

    You're ready to move on when

    • You're consistently solving complex user issues, not just password resets.
    • You've shown an interest in security-related tickets and escalated potential threats.
    • You've taken the initiative to learn about security tools or concepts in your own time.
  2. 2

    University Graduate (Cyber Security/Computer Science)

    0-1 year (post-graduation)

    Skills to master

    • Applying theoretical knowledge to practical scenarios, understanding corporate IT environments, professional communication.

    You're ready to move on when

    • You've completed relevant modules or projects in cyber security.
    • You've engaged in internships or extracurricular security activities.
    • You can articulate how your academic knowledge applies to real-world security challenges.
  3. 3

    Self-Taught / Enthusiast

    Varies (often 1-3 years of dedicated self-study)

    Skills to master

    • Practical application of security tools, strong understanding of attack/defence concepts, disciplined learning, problem-solving.

    You're ready to move on when

    • You have a portfolio of personal security projects (e.g., home lab, CTF achievements, open-source contributions).
    • You've earned industry certifications like CompTIA Security+.
    • You can clearly explain complex security concepts and demonstrate hands-on skills.

Where it leads next, rung by rung

Where it leads

The career path, and where it branches

Information Security Assistant is a start, not a ceiling. Each step below asks for new skills and hands back more autonomy.

  1. Information Security Analyst (L2)

    2-3 years in the Assistant role

    You'll move from executing tasks under supervision to independently managing low-to-medium severity incidents. You'll also start contributing to process improvements.

    • Advanced Log Analysis: Writing more complex queries and correlation rules in Splunk.
    • Incident Handling for Medium Severity: Taking ownership of incidents from detection to closure.
    • Vulnerability Prioritisation: Moving beyond just CVSS scores to consider business context.
    • Threat Hunting (basic): Starting to proactively search for threats, not just react to alerts.
Working with AI on the job

Working with AI

Where AI is starting to help

The world of cyber security moves fast, and AI is already changing how we work. As an Information Security Assistant, you'll be using cutting-edge AI tools to make your job easier, faster, and more effective. We're not talking about replacing you; we're talking about giving you superpowers.

Honestly, a lot of entry-level security work can be repetitive. AI helps us automate the mundane stuff, so you can focus on the interesting investigations and learning. You'll get to work with AI-driven platforms that handle the heavy lifting of data analysis, letting you jump straight to the juicy bits.

Automated Alert Triage

Imagine an AI sifting through thousands of low-level alerts for you. Our AI-powered SOAR (Security Orchestration, Automation, and Response) platform will automatically investigate and close common, repetitive alerts like blocked brute-force attempts. This means you only see the alerts that actually need your human brain, saving you from alert fatigue.

Accelerated Threat Analysis

You'll use AI/ML-based User and Entity Behavior Analytics (UEBA) that automatically learns what 'normal' looks like for our users and systems. The AI will then flag truly anomalous behaviour – like an admin accessing unusual files at 3 AM – that would take you hours to find manually by sifting through endless logs. It's like having an extra pair of super-smart eyes.

Instant Threat Intelligence Summaries

Long, complex threat intelligence reports or new vulnerability disclosures can be a nightmare to read. You'll use an AI assistant to quickly parse and summarise these, extracting key Indicators of Compromise (IOCs), Tactics, Techniques, and Procedures (TTPs), and recommended mitigations. Get the gist in minutes, not hours.

AI-Assisted Incident Reporting

Writing up incident reports can be a chore. You can feed our generative AI the timeline, IOCs, and actions taken from your case management ticket, and it'll draft an initial structured narrative for stakeholders. You then just review and refine it, saving you a chunk of time for each report.
